Output 42d3eda60eeddccbe3db2860ff985fda6e40ddf2f1812ff38d66b8372fe1f75a:0

value
15137807
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e9b996512c26dfc491248109c02544917bfb121 OP_EQUALVERIFY OP_CHECKSIG
address
1QDF2wuwd6GXqvf5Wu8H9m6ky8R2JnbDT5
transaction
42d3eda60eeddccbe3db2860ff985fda6e40ddf2f1812ff38d66b8372fe1f75a
spent
true